The Darkest Hearts Nashville, Tennessee

The Darkest Hearts is a Hard Rock band that echoes characteristics of grunge with strong, melodic Pop Rock vocals against almost Heavy Metal instrumentals and organic tones.
They are drawing attention world-wide for their unique combination of rock, pop and punk genres, featuring striking guitars and rich, theatrical vocals.
